First, biological characteristics

(I) Morphological characteristics Ganoderma lucidum is composed of mycelia and fruiting bodies. The fruiting body is corky, and the cap is fan-shaped. The cover is 3-20 cm wide. When young, yellow, red when mature, glossy shell, but the mature fruiting body cover often covered with spores, brown and no light, there are ring-shaped ring lines and radiation wrinkles. Stipes lateral, purple-brown. The spores are brown, oval, 8.5–11.56.5 microns. The spores are double-walled, with small stab-like channels in the middle and a large oil ball in the center.

(b) Living conditions
1. Nutrition: Ganoderma lucidum is a wood-producing bacteria that requires carbon nutrition, nitrogen nutrition, and mineral nutrition. Since the medium contains lignin, cellulose, carbohydrates such as starch and sucrose, and nitrogenous substances such as proteins, the molecular weight of these substances is large, and the mycelia of Ganoderma lucidum should not be absorbed, but the growth of Ganoderma lucidum will continue to the substrate during its growth. The secretory enzymes that decompose the above substances decompose these substances into glucose and amino acids and are absorbed directly by the hyphae. Therefore, glucose and amino acids can also be directly added when cultivating ganoderma.

2. Temperature: Ganoderma lucidum is a high-temperature variety, Ganoderma lucidum mycelium growth temperature range of 20-35 °C, the most appropriate temperature is 25-28 °C. Long-term below 20°C, the surface mycelium and buds will become yellow and rigid, and even if the temperature is raised later, the fruit body will be difficult to grow well. If the temperature exceeds 37°C for a long time, the fruit body will die. The temperature is low, the growth is slow, and the growth stops completely below 6°C and above 35°C.

3. Humidity: The moisture content of the culture material is 55%-60%. The moisture required for the growth of the fruit body is mainly from the culture material. Under normal circumstances it is not necessary to spray water on the surface of the solid body, as long as the relative humidity of the air is maintained at 85% - 90% can normally grow. If the humidity is lower than 60% for 1-2 consecutive days, the fresh fruit body will lose water and the fruit body will grow slowly or become rigid. Therefore, the training room needs to spray water 3-4 times a day.

4. Illumination: Ganoderma lucidum is a kind of light-like fungus that grows on the side of light intensity. Insufficient light, small sub-body, thin cover, indoor lighting needs to be maintained at 500 lux or more, requiring uniform light scattering.

5. Air: The fruit body is particularly sensitive to carbon dioxide in the air. Poor ventilation, fruiting body is not easy to open or deformed. According to the test, if the carbon dioxide in the air exceeds 1%, the fruit body will be deformed (antler-shaped). Therefore, in the bud, according to the open situation should be timely ventilation.

6. pH: Ganoderma lucidum prefers to grow in a slightly acidic environment. The pH of the culture material can grow in the range of 3-7. The pH value is suitable for 4-5.

Second, cultivation and management Ganoderma lucidum bag material cultivation has a variety of methods, here focuses on bottle cultivation and plastic bag cultivation method.

(1) The cultivation season is generally appropriate for inoculation in the first and second months of April. In May, the bottle or bag is cultivated and the fungus is released in June and September.

(1) Bottles: Bottles are generally canned bottles or 750 g strain bottles are used as cultivation bottles. The cultivation materials include mainly sawdust, agricultural and sideline straws, Rice bran and wheat bran.

A, original species and cultivating culture formula:
1. 78% of wood chips, 20% of wheat bran or rice bran, 1% sucrose, and 1% plaster.
2. 75% of wood chips, 25% of rice bran and 0.2% of ammonium sulfate.
3. 44% cotton seed hull, 44% wood dust, 10% wheat bran or rice bran, 1% sucrose, and 1% plaster.
4. 80% of sawdust and 20% of rice bran.

B. Preparation of culture materials: According to local resources, choose a good culture material, according to the proportion of good, mix well, add water to hand-pinch culture material only see water marks between the fingers without drip.

c. Bottling, Sterilization and Inoculation: The well-mixed culture materials shall be promptly packed into the bottle, and the edges shall be properly compacted so that the culture material in the bottle is elastically uniform from top to bottom, and the material is loaded on the shoulder and then flattened, and in the middle Make a hole to inoculate. Immediately inside and outside the bottle mouth with clean water, plug tampon. High-pressure or atmospheric pressure intermittent sterilization. After sterilization, when the temperature drops below 30°C, the person is transferred to the inoculation box and aseptically inoculated, and then transferred to the cultivation room for culture.

(2) Plastic bags: Ganoderma plastic bags are a new method of artificial cultivation.
Convenient operation and management, low cost and good efficiency.

1. Plastic bag specifications: 15-1830-35 cm polypropylene plastic bag.

2. Bagging, Sterilization and Inoculation: After mixing the ingredients, checking the moisture content and pH, the bag can be bagged and the bag tightly fastened. Load 3-5 times the length of the bag. Attach a collar to the mouth of the plastic bag, punch a hole with a wooden stick, plug the tampon, and tie the bag with a kraft paper or newspaper. Then sterilize the bag. After sterilization, the temperature is reduced to below 30°C and transfer to the inoculation box. Aseptic vaccination.

3. Management: Ganoderma lucidum cultivation requires a certain temperature, humidity, light and air. Different growth stages require different conditions. In the hyphae stage, in order to make the mycelium of Ganoderma lucidum in bottles and bags grow rapidly, the temperature should be controlled at about 27°C, the light is not needed during the growth phase of mycelia, the relative humidity of the air is controlled at about 70%, and the cultivation is 20-25 days. The mycelium can be full. The mycelium-filled bottle or bag is moved into a mushroom room culture. When the surface of the medium has a large white finger that appears on the surface of the medium, which is the original primordium of the fruit body and continues to grow, the tampon should be removed. The newspaper film on the bottle was removed. In order to facilitate the differentiation and formation of fruiting bodies, the temperature is controlled at about 25°C, and the relative humidity in the air should be kept at 85%-90%. Spray water 3 to 4 times a day. Ganoderma lucidum is very sensitive to carbon dioxide. Therefore, it is necessary to open the window every day for ventilation and fresh air, and to keep scattered light from the mushroom room.

4. Harvesting: The fruiting body of Ganoderma lucidum is white at the beginning of growth and becomes pale yellow afterwards. After 50-60 days, it becomes brownish or brown and the growth stops. Because of the different species, the color of the fruiting body is also different. When the cap has already had a color-reducing frond cap no longer grows, the fruit body has matured and should be harvested immediately. Ganoderma lucidum can not be over harvested, otherwise it will reduce the efficacy, but also not conducive to the second growth. The harvesting method is: using a knife to cut from the middle of the shank without cracking the incision. Stop spraying for 1-2 days after harvesting. Manage according to the above methods and grow buds. After harvesting, it should be dried and dried in time. The temperature should not exceed 60°C during drying.
